Paytm transfers nodal account to Axis Bank; QR will continue to operate

One97 Communications said in an exchange filing on Friday that Paytm has moved its nodal account to Axis Bank (by forming an escrow account).

“We want to highlight RBI’s confirmation through its released note of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s), that Paytm QR, Soundbox, and Card Machine, will continue to operate seamlessly for all our merchant partners.”

The company added, “The Nodal Accounts of One97 Communications Ltd. and Paytm Payments Services Ltd. maintained by Paytm Payments Bank Ltd. are to be terminated at the earliest, in any case not later than Feb. 29, 2024.”

The Reserve Bank of India declared on Friday that the original deadline of February 29 for Paytm Payments Bank would now be extended till March 15. A few limitations that were put in place on January 31 are covered by this extension.

It is anticipated that this arrangement will smoothly replace OCL’s nodal account with Paytm Payments Bank.

“We are committed to providing seamless service to our merchant partners, with focus on compliance and regulatory guidelines. We assure our users that the Paytm app, and our pioneering devices like Paytm QR, Soundbox, Card Machine will continue to work as always. The shift of the nodal account to Axis Bank (by opening an Escrow Account) will ensure seamless merchant settlements as before. We strive to continue to empower Indians, contributing significantly to the country’s financial inclusion journey,” Paytm spokesperson mentioned in a statement.

Since its founding, OCL’s fully owned subsidiary Paytm Payment Services Ltd (PPSL) has made use of the Axis Bank services.

Merchants will be able to continue accepting digital payments using the Paytm card machine or QR code with a change to the nodal account setup.
